The Library offers free storytimes throughout the year for newborns through five years of age. At each Storytime, parents receive a reading "Tip of the Week," a newsletter that includes a booklist and coloring page related to that day's Storytime theme, and a chance to meet and mingle with other parents of young children. They develop large motor skills through dancing and motions related to a story, and fine motor skills through crafts. The setting promotes brain development and a love of reading and cultivates important social skills such as how to listen and how to behave in a group setting.
